Why is That Lake So Blue?

Author: Simon Pollard

A FASCINATING, FUN AND ENGAGING BOOK ON NEW ZEALAND'S AMAZING NATURAL WORLD Why is our place magic? Why are its islands shaky? Why are our mountains tall and our forests green? Why are some lakes so blue? What happens below the waves? Who used to live here? What changed when mammals arrived? What happens in the dark? In this fun-filled, fact-rich book, award-winning science writer Simon Pollard shares the magic, secrets, mysteries and marvels of Aotearoa New Zealand's natural world.
